Did you know that mobile devices accounted for 54.8% of website traffic worldwide in the third quarter of 2021? With the ever-increasing use of smartphones and tablets, it has become crucial for businesses to optimize their websites for different screen sizes. That’s where responsive and adaptive design come into play.
Responsive design and adaptive design are two popular approaches to creating mobile-friendly websites. While they both aim to provide the best user experience across devices, they have distinct differences in their implementation and benefits. Understanding these differences is essential for making an informed decision about which approach is most suitable for your website.
Key Takeaways:
- Responsive design automatically adjusts the layout and appearance of a website based on the device’s screen size using CSS media queries.
- Adaptive design involves creating different layouts for specific screen sizes, serving the appropriate layout based on the device.
- Responsive design offers a fluid and consistent user experience, while adaptive design provides more control over the layout on each device.
- Responsive design is preferred for larger sites built from scratch, while adaptive design is suitable for retrofitting existing websites or smaller projects.
- Consider the pros and cons of each approach to choose the one that best suits your project’s requirements.
What is Responsive Design?
Responsive design is a web design approach that aims to provide a seamless user experience across devices. It utilizes CSS media queries to dynamically adjust the layout and appearance of a website based on the device’s screen size.
With responsive design, websites are designed to be fluid and flexible, allowing the content to adapt to different screen sizes. This ensures that users can access and navigate the website easily, regardless of whether they are on a desktop computer, laptop, tablet, or mobile device.
One of the key advantages of responsive design is that it requires developers to create only one codebase for the website. This makes it easier to develop and maintain the site, as there is no need to create multiple versions for different devices. Updates and changes can be implemented more efficiently, saving valuable time and resources.
However, it’s worth noting that responsive design may not offer as much control over the layout on every device compared to other approaches, such as adaptive design. While responsive design ensures a consistent user experience, there may be limitations in customizing the layout for specific screen sizes or resolutions.
In spite of this, many websites have successfully implemented responsive design, showcasing its versatility and effectiveness. Here are a few examples of responsive design in action:
Responsive design is a powerful web design approach that allows websites to adapt and deliver a user-friendly experience across various devices. Despite certain limitations, its ability to provide flexible and fluid layouts makes it an excellent choice for many modern websites.
What is Adaptive Design?
Adaptive design is a web design approach that allows websites to adapt to specific screen sizes, providing an optimized user experience on different devices. Unlike responsive design, which uses CSS media queries to adjust the layout, adaptive design involves creating different layouts for specific screen sizes.
When a user visits a website with adaptive design, the site detects the screen size and serves the appropriate layout, ensuring that the content is displayed in the most effective way for that device. This approach offers more control over the user experience, as designers can optimize each layout to meet the specific needs of different screen sizes.
One of the main advantages of adaptive design is the ability to tailor the website’s design and functionality to specific devices. This means that designers can take advantage of the unique features and capabilities of different devices to enhance the user experience. For example, a website can have a different layout and navigation for mobile devices, maximizing touch interactions and minimizing scroll fatigue.
However, it’s important to note that adaptive design requires designers to develop multiple versions of a website, which can be time-consuming and may require additional maintenance. Each layout needs to be carefully crafted and maintained to ensure a seamless experience across devices.
Pros and Cons of Adaptive Design:
Pros | Cons |
---|---|
Provides more control over the user experience on different devices | Requires development of multiple versions of a website |
Allows optimization of each layout for specific screen sizes | Can be time-consuming and require additional maintenance |
Enables leveraging unique features and capabilities of different devices |
Adaptive design can be particularly beneficial for retrofitting existing websites or for smaller sites that are being refreshed. By creating tailored layouts for different screen sizes, adaptive design helps ensure that users have a seamless and engaging experience, regardless of the device they are using.
Adaptive Design Examples:
- Amazon – The e-commerce giant uses adaptive design to optimize the user experience on various devices, delivering a tailored layout for desktop, mobile, and tablet users.
- Netflix – The popular streaming service adapts its website layout to provide an enjoyable viewing experience on different devices, with optimized layouts for TVs, laptops, tablets, and smartphones.
- The New York Times – The news publication utilizes adaptive design to deliver an optimized reading experience across devices, ensuring that users can comfortably consume news articles on any screen size.
Conclusion
In conclusion, when it comes to creating websites optimized for different devices, you have two main options: responsive design and adaptive design.
Responsive design ensures a fluid and consistent user experience across devices. It achieves this by using CSS to automatically adjust the layout and appearance of a website based on the screen size of the device. Responsive design is particularly suitable for larger sites that are being built from scratch.
On the other hand, adaptive design gives you more control over the layout on each device. It involves creating different layouts for specific screen sizes and serving the appropriate layout based on the device. Adaptive design is often the preferred choice for retrofitting existing websites or for smaller sites.
When deciding between responsive and adaptive design, it’s important to consider the pros and cons of each approach and choose the one that best suits your project’s requirements. Whether you prioritize a fluid user experience across devices or more control over the layout on each device, both options have their merits.
Remember, regardless of the approach you choose, it’s essential to follow responsive and adaptive design best practices to ensure optimal performance and usability on different devices.